Dillingham, Alaska had a population of 2,249 in 2020. It was 25.3% White, 0.8% Black, 1.7% Asian, 4.1% Hispanic, 55.6% Native American/Other, and 12.6% Multiracial. This map presents the population of Dillingham, with one dot drawn for each person counted in the 2020 Census, color-coded by race.
Of the 355 places in Alaska, Dillingham is the 44th most populous. This ranking is based on the Census definition of a place, which includes incorporated places like cities, towns, and villages, as well as unincorporated census-designated places (CDPs).
